The Importance of Brake Lines

Brake lines, also known as brake hoses, are responsible for transmitting brake fluid from the master cylinder to the brake calipers. They are designed to withstand high pressures and temperatures, and are subject to constant wear and tear. A faulty brake line can lead to a loss of braking power, which can have serious consequences on the road. Therefore, it is essential to understand the materials used to manufacture brake lines and their properties.
